摘要
Two coordination polymers were hydrothermally synthesized by reaction of 3-(carboxymethoxy)benzene-1,2-dioic acid (H3L) with divalent zinc or cobalt salts in the presence of ancillary nitrogen ligand. Complex 1 features a three-dimensional metal-organic frame-work with (3,4,4)-connected topology. Complex 2 exhibits a 3D six-connected framework with {4(12).6(3)} topology based on the [Co-4(mu(3)-OH)(2)] tetranuclear clusters as nodes. The magnetic properties of complex 2 were also discussed.
